Vérification d'un nombre de caractère minimum dans un formulaire
Bonjour,
J'essaie depuis quelques temps, sans succès, de vérifier le nombre de caractère minimum avec JS et ça ne fonctionne pas :
Voici mon code
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16
| <p><label for="pseudo">Votre pseudo</label> :<br/> <input type="text" name="pseudo" id="pseudo" placeholder="30 caractères" maxlength="30" required="required" /></p>
<script type ="text/javascript">
function verifLength()
{
if (document.getElementById("pseudo").value.length < 3 )
{
alert("Attention : Votre pseudo doit contenir 3 lettres au minimum !");
return false;
}
else
{
return true;
}
}
</script> |
Et dans la balise form
Code:
<form class="note" method="post" action="traitement/verif_nota_user.php" onSubmit="return verifLength()">
Voilà... Où est mon erreur ? :roll: Je vous remercie par avance
Erreur de place dans la page
Effectivement,
En plaçant le code dans le Head, tout cela fonctionne parfaitement.